柯林斯词典
- N-SING 老婆;女朋友;老妈
Some men refer to their wife, girlfriend, or mother as theirold lady.- He had met his old lady when he was a house painter and she was a waitress.
他认识他老婆的时候他还是个油漆工,而她是个女招待。
